FourKites Unveils Initiative to Reduce Supply Chain Emissions

[Stay on top of transportation news: Get TTNews in your inbox.]

FourKites announced its Net Zero initiative to help companies achieve organizational goals to reduce supply chain emissions.

It also unveiled Sustainability Hub, a suite of analytics tools to provide better visibility into resource consumption and waste generation and a new Sustainability Advisory Board.

“Sustainability is a core tenet of our philosophy at FourKites, and we are hyper-focused on enabling our Fortune 1000 customers to embed sustainability throughout every level of their supply chain,” FourKites Founder and CEO Mathew Elenjickal said March 9.

Sustainability Hub provides granular emissions tracking, industry benchmarks, analytics and scenario modeling to help customers meet sustainability goals. The service builds upon the Sustainability Dashboard, a free solution that allows companies to identify specific areas within their supply chains that are contributing high levels of greenhouse gas emissions. — Transport Topics
